Trochanteric bursitis causes pain on the side of the hip, but it can also refer pain down the side of the leg or into the back. It's a bit of a tricky condition to diagnose, as there are several other injuries that can cause very similar pain. In this video, Maryke explains what a bursa is, why the ones on the side of the hip may become painful, and what treatments can help you to recover.
